How Do Neuromodulators Work?

Botox and similar neuromodulators work by temporarily paralyzing the muscles that cause wrinkles, such as those responsible for crow’s feet, brow furrows, and glabellar lines. These products all derive from a purified version of the botulinum toxin, which blocks the connection between nerves and facial muscles, preventing them from contracting and deepening lines.

How Long Do the Effects of Botox Last?

While neuromodulators provide long-lasting effects, they aren’t permanent. Typically, results appear a few days after treatment and last for about three to four months. During this time, the muscles that cause wrinkles remain relaxed, allowing your skin to appear smoother and more youthful. After this period, the nerve impulses will gradually begin to reach the targeted muscles again, causing them to contract and allowing wrinkles to reappear. 

You can maintain your refreshed look with regular follow-up treatments.
